Fig. 1F. —61-year-old man with for odynophagia and progressive dysphagia. Photograph of esophagectomy specimen shows ulcerated burgeoning masses partially covered by whitish fibrinous exudate. Diagnosis was Hodgkin's lymphoma of mixed cellularity subtype.
